MILLEENS Cheese won Gold at the ‘World Cheese Awards’, which have just been announced in Norway.

There were a record-breaking 3,500 cheeses from every corner of the globe lined up in the judging hall at Bergen’s Grieghallen and the winning entry Milleens Céad 100gm from Eyeries on the tip of the Beara Peninsula was selected by an international panel of 230 experts from 29 nations.

 ‘To receive an award like this for the Céad 100gm is like winning the long-jump in the Olympics,’ said Quinlan Steele, who has been running the family business since 2003.
